Stride (LRN) stock outlook | institutional buying, earnings surprises, valuation outlook. Stride Inc. (LRN) closed at $91.97, up 1.09% on the session, extending its recent uptrend. The stock continues to trade within a defined range, with support established at $87.37 and nearby resistance near $96.57. The price action suggests a potential test of the upper boundary in the coming sessions.
